The VP of Finance will be responsible for managing all aspects of finance and accounting throughout this rapidly growing organization. The VP of Finance will serve as a member of the executive team supporting Operations and the CEO along with providing financial input to key members of the Board of Directors. Business & Financial Strategy
  • Financial Strategy: Develop the financial strategy to ensure effective capital structure and be held accountable for maintaining enough resources to achieve the roadmap set forth.
  • Operational Strategy: Define Objective and Key Results with measurable and quantifiable Key Performance Indicators (KPIs).

Models:
  • Develop models across the organization building strategy through precise forecasting, creating benchmarks and accountability ultimately ensuring we are resourced to meet and exceed the needs of a changing business environment.
  • Treasury Management: Cash management and banking relationships.
  • Tax Planning: Manage tax strategy for optimization.
  • Risk Management: Manage insurance and liability strategies.
  • Risk-Insurance. Ensure proper coverage and balance of risk for the Company.

Accounting
  • Accounting: Lead all general ledger, payroll, internal auditing, AR/AP, collections, reporting, and budgetary and expense controls. Work closely with cost accounting personnel in maintaining accurate standards and the updating of these costs annually for the business plan.
  • Systems: Establish systems suitable for a high growth company with established customers
  • Audit: Work with the company’s auditors to ensure compliance/completion of all financial statements.

Financial Statements:
  • Prepare all accounting and financial analyses of operations, including interim and final financial statements with supporting schedules, for the guidance of management.
  • Business Metrics / Reporting: Ensure executives, directors, are continually aware of the company’s current financial position relative to plan through reliable financial and operations statements, forecasts, and controls issued on a monthly/quarterly/annual basis.

Team Leadership
  • Leadership: Lead the accounting and finance team (internal and outsourced) while supporting other departments as a high-ranking executive. Work with and inspire a group of incredibly smart, mission-driven people by giving them the tools, mentorship, and motivation to innovate and make decisions that support the vision of the company.
  • Culture: Shape and nurture a culture of mission-focus, openness, integrity, excellence, ingenuity, and passion.

Qualifications
  • Experience in the IT industry with CPA.
  • Experience in commercial bank financing.
  • Substantial hands-on experience with reporting systems
  • Experience developing and implementing financial management and budget control systems.
  • Experienced with deal structuring and contract negotiations.
  • Conversant in U.S. GAAP accounting rules.
  • Conversant in tax structures.
  • Equity and debt capital raising experience.
  • Experience developing dashboards and KPIs to track business success.
